Minutes — Management Meeting, Corvessa Ltd

Present: T. Malin, J. Orr, P. Vasquez.

Project Skerrit remains six weeks behind schedule due to the warehouse systems cutover. Sales leads should not quote Skerrit-dependent delivery dates until the revised timeline is confirmed. Orr will circulate updated talking points Friday. Escalations go through Malin. Background on the plan adjustment appears below.

board note of tawip-fajop: Lamwynix Holdings is in early talks to buy Tammirax Works for about $473.8 million. The Istax launch date is November 23, and nothing goes to the press before then. Legal wants the Aldielek Partners term sheet countersigned before May 19.

## Step 4: Health checks behind the balancer

Welcome aboard! Before Quillgate routes traffic to your new pods, the Fernwick balancer needs to see three consecutive healthy probes on the /pulse endpoint. If probes fail, traffic silently stays on the old fleet, which confuses everyone. Set the probe interval conservatively at first. Here are the current values we run in staging:

service settings:
[istax]
port = 9090
team = sormir
host = istax.ferradyn.corp
region = central-2
access_code = ac_447e33
timeout_ms = 250

## Runbook: Fernwheel ORM refactor — plugin notes

Hey plugin authors — the old Fernwheel ORM shims are gone. If your plugin touched the session factory directly, switch to the new adapter interface; the legacy hooks now raise deprecation errors instead of silently no-oping. Migrations are handled centrally, so don't ship your own schema bumps. Most plugins only need to re-read settings at boot. The adapter expects the configuration values given below.

config for bahop-baduf:
[kasion]
team = lamath
access_code = ac_d807e5
host = kasion.paliqcloud.corp
port = 4000
owner = julix.tamvan
peer = frair.qorvelsoft.local